New Giveffect Dashboard App Puts Analytics in Your Hands

1 Mins read
Imagine that you’re at a board retreat but it’s right in the middle of a huge fundraising initiative. 
You’re out of your office. 
You don’t want to lug your laptop everywhere. 
But your team needs to know how to proceed with new statistics that are appearing for the new campaign. 
Now you can check it directly from your phone with the new Dashboard App by Giveffect. With instant updates and easy-to-access dashboards, you can know exactly when that campaign launches and how it’s doing. 
All you have to do is download it from the Google Play or Apple Store and sign in with your Giveffect login to get your analytics instantly.

In the Giveffect Dashboard app, you can see your volunteering assignments, hours, and how many you have completed. You can also see your donations by number and total amount. 
And you can view all of these by week, month, quarter, year to date, the year overall, and five year. And you can also look at your individual donations in greater detail.

NOTE: This is a different app from the Giveffect EventBuddy app. This is for your Giveffect Dashboard where you can track your analytics. While EventBuddy focused on event activities, like signups and volunteers.
